Trucking Advisory: Independence Day holiday restrictions

For more information: (503) 373-0000, option 1 for information about holiday travel restrictions for over-dimension loads, and (503) 378-6699 for information about registration services

In observance of Independence Day, Monday, July 4, the Oregon Department of Transportation's Motor Carrier Division Over-Dimension Permit Unit will be closed. The ODOT Motor Carrier Division 24-hour Registration Service Center (503-378-6699) will be available to offer basic registration services on Independence Day such as temporary passes and trip permits. The Service Center will have limited staff on July 4; please plan ahead or it's possible you may experience longer wait times on the phone or receive busy signals if all lines are busy. Approved carriers can also get passes and trip permits any time online at www.oregontruckingonline.com.

Holiday Travel Restrictions for Over-Dimension Loads over 4th of July Weekend

Triple trailer combinations cannot operate on those routes shown as holiday or holiday & weekend restricted on Route Map 5 from 4 p.m. Friday, July 1 until sunrise Tuesday, July 5.

Towed units cannot be moved if over 8 feet 6 inches in width or towing a combination of vehicles from 2 p.m. Friday, July 1 until 1/2 hour before sunrise Tuesday, July 5. Exception: this rule does not apply when the tow vehicle is performing the initial emergency removal of a disabled unit from the highway or when the disabled vehicle or combination of vehicles is operating under a rule or variance permit allowing movement prior to the emergency. See Special Transportation Permit Attachment H for specific hauling hours and days for overwidth movements.

Long logs, poles, and pilings cannot be moved if over 105 feet in overall combination length from 2 p.m. Friday July 1 until sunrise Tuesday, July 5.

Non-divisible loads (including mobile homes and modular units) cannot be moved if over 8 feet 6 inches in width from noon Friday, July 1, until one half hour before sunrise Tuesday, July 5. Exceptions: when the overall width does not exceed 14 feet, movement is allowed on Interstates, U.S. 97, and any route east of U.S. 97 shown in black on Route Map 6 (for mobile / modular units) or Route Map 9 (for other Non-divisible loads) on Saturday, July 2, and Sunday July 3 (no movement on Friday after noon or all day Monday). See Special Transportation Permit Attachment H and Route Map 2 for authorized dimensions and hauling hours authorized at night during the holiday weekend.
